A 1 `mu`F capacitor is placed n parallel with a 2 `mu F ` capacitor across a 100 V supply. The total charge on the system is

A

`(100)/(3) mu`C

B

100 `mu`C

C

`150 mu`C

D

`300 mu `C

Text Solution

Verified by Experts

The correct Answer is:
C

Equivalent capacitor = 1 + 2 = 3 `mu`F
total charge , q CV = `3xx 100 = 300 mu F `
